Buy if you're equipping a university lab or integrating multi-robot systems for under $25K total capex. Skip if you need commercial outdoor capability or heavy-duty industrial payloads; use Husky or Jackal instead.

When to deploy this.
- Autonomous navigation experiments in confined spaces (hallways, corridors, lab benches)
- Multi-robot swarm testing and coordination studies
- Mobile manipulation prototyping with lightweight arms (Kinova, UR)
When to skip it.
- No outdoor durability; aluminum chassis and electronics not sealed for weather or dust
- Battery life under 2 hours on standard lead-acid; limits continuous mission duration
- Requires ROS and Linux expertise; not plug-and-play for non-programmers
